Compartilhar via


Método ITAgent::get_ID (tapi3cc.h)

O método get_ID obtém a ID de um agente.

Sintaxe

HRESULT get_ID(
  [out] BSTR *ppID
);

Parâmetros

[out] ppID

Ponteiro para BSTR que contém a ID do agente.

Retornar valor

Esse método pode retornar um desses valores.

Código de retorno Descrição
S_OK
O método foi bem-sucedido.
TAPI_E_CALLCENTER_NO_AGENT_ID
ITAgent não foi criado usando ITAgentHandler::CreateAgentWithID, mas com ITAgentHandler::CreateAgent. Nenhuma ID existe.
E_POINTER
O parâmetro ppID não é um ponteiro válido.
E_OUTOFMEMORY
Existe memória insuficiente para executar a operação.

Comentários

Esse método é fornecido para a interfacagem com soluções de comutador herdadas.

O aplicativo deve liberar a memória alocada para o parâmetro ppID por meio de SysFreeString quando a variável não for mais necessária.

Requisitos

Requisito Valor
Plataforma de Destino Windows
Cabeçalho tapi3cc.h (inclua Tapi3.h)
Biblioteca Uuid.lib
DLL Tapi3.dll

Confira também

ITAgent